Coffee is an indispensable drink for many people every morning, and a cup of delicious coffee is inseparable from freshly ground coffee beans. As a perfect coffee grinding tool, a manual coffee bean grinder can help us easily enjoy high-quality hand-brewed or drip coffee at home. This article will introduce the advantages of manual coffee bean grinders, how to use them, and how to choose one that suits you.

1. Advantages

Compared to electric or pre-packaged ground coffee, manual grinders have the following obvious advantages:

- Maintain freshness: The beans are ground into powder only when needed, thus preserving maximum freshness and aroma.

- Flexibility: Control powder size and texture by adjusting blade spacing and speed to tailor the best taste to your taste.

- Energy saving: No electricity is required, and it is completely operated by manpower, which is both environmentally friendly and energy-saving.

2. Usage

Using a manual coffee bean grinder is very simple:

- First, pour the coffee beans into the grinder container.

- Then, adjust the blade spacing and speed according to your personal taste and brewing style.

- Next, use the handle to rotate the grinding disc to start grinding. Be sure to maintain a constant force and speed.

- Finally, pour the freshly ground coffee into a filter or pot and enjoy the delicious coffee!

3. How to choose the one that suits you

There are a variety of manual coffee bean grinders available on the market in different brands, models and prices. Here are some factors to consider when buying:

- Blade Quality: High-quality blades provide better control over powder size and are more durable.

- Capacity: Choose a grinder with the appropriate capacity based on the amount of coffee you drink every day.

- Adjustment method: Some grinders offer multiple adjustment options to adjust to personal taste and brewing style.

- Price: Choose a price range that suits your budget.

in conclusion

A manual coffee bean grinder is a must-have for every coffee lover. It not only keeps the coffee beans fresh and fragrant to the greatest extent, but also adjusts the taste to the best according to personal taste. When choosing to buy, we need to consider factors such as blade quality, capacity, adjustment method, and price. I hope this article will help you understand manual coffee bean grinders, and you can choose one that suits you and enjoy delicious hand-brewed or drip coffee!
